Mykonos has a few foods all its own, like kopanisti, a cheese famous for its spicy, aromatic taste; ksinotira, a favorite local appetizer and louza, a dish made from thin slices of spiced and cooked pork. The island is also famous for its appetizers called Meze, a mixed dish of appetizers best accompanied by Ouzo, the popular traditional liquor of Greece (and yes, it does taste like liquorice!).
If you have a sweet tooth, you won’t be disappointed. Baklava, the famous traditional Greek dessert made of pastry, honey and chopped nuts, is available everywhere! Of course these must be accompanied by soumada, an almond and rosewater flavored non-alcoholic drink that is ubiquitous on the island.

We'll take the ferry for a 45-minute ride to the island of Delos, one of the most important archeological sites in the Aegean. Delos boasts many treasures, including the market place Agora, the famous terrace of the Naxos lions, and the Temple of Isis.
For the ancient Greeks, Delos was an important center for pilgrimage and worship. Various deities were worshiped on the island but its claim to fame was as the birthplace of the twin gods Apollo and Artemis.
